
Why you should experience Wylie's Astoria in New York, NY.
Wylie's Astoria is a relaxed, personality-driven neighborhood bar where easy drinks, familiar energy, and a steady local crowd shape a night that feels effortlessly social.
Set along 29th Street near Astoria Park and just a short walk from the Ditmars Boulevard corridor, this low-key spot sits comfortably within one of Astoria's most residential pockets, drawing in regulars and newcomers looking for something unpretentious and easy to settle into. The space carries a casual warmth, lighting soft, music present but never overpowering, and a layout that invites conversation. It's the kind of place where nothing is forced, where the tone is set by the people inside as much as the bar itself.
